These fires are in the wilderness and are being monitored by either fire crews hiking into the fire areas or via air reconnaissance due to location, sparse fuels, and low growth potential. Most of these fires are small, single-tree strikes that amount to less than a tenth of an acre. Additional fires may be discovered, as temperatures rise and fuels dry out. Lightning caused fires can take days or weeks to detect because vegetation has to dry out enough to create smoke or visible flames after the storm passes over.
